The students were so excited when the box arrived, and their eyes lit up brighter than the flashlights themselves. We're already putting them to great use during our \"Flashlight Fridays,\" where students read in the dark with their flashlights, turning reading time into a magical adventure. Your generosity has made learning more engaging, fun, and memorable for my students.\r\n\r\nYour kindness has truly made a difference in our classroom community. These flashlights have sparked a new excitement for reading and teamwork, helping my students build both literacy skills and a love for learning. About this school
Parkview Elementary School is
a town public school
in Sedalia, Missouri that is part of Sedalia School District 200.
It serves 447 students
in grades K - 4 with a student/teacher ratio of 12.8:1.
Its teachers have had 43 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
